## Step 4: Apply the Dataloader Batching Fix

Before promoting build 412 of Quillgraph to staging, verify that the resolver layer now batches author lookups; the previous release issued one query per node, which overwhelmed the Tarn cluster during the Veldt launch. Confirm the batch window and cache settings match the values below before sign-off. The current production configuration is as follows.

service settings:
PELATH_PIN=5541
PELATH_TENANT=eliath
PELATH_METRICS_HOST=metrics.pelath.qorveltech.example
PELATH_SEAL=seal_2e786e59
PELATH_STANDBY_TEAM=eliius

MEMO — Reseller Programme Refresh

Team, quick heads-up: the Brightvale reseller programme is getting a shake-up next quarter. Tiers are dropping from four to two, and margin bands will be simpler to quote. Marit's team is drafting the new partner kit, so hold off on renewals with Oakhollow Systems until it lands. Expect training the first week of the quarter. The strategic context behind this change is summarised below.

confidential, fawig-bagep: Gross margin on Oliael came in at 20 percent against a plan of 20 percent. Only 3 of the 140 pilot accounts renewed Oliael, so a churn review is set for July 15.

Subject: DR Drill — Bloomgate Cache Layer

Support team: Tuesday's disaster-recovery drill will disable the bloom filter fronting the Quillhaven key-value store, so expect elevated read latency and a spike in miss tickets — tag them as drill-related. To restore the filter snapshot afterward, the standby operator unlocks the restore console with the passphrase listed below.

strongbox words: ulamir-ulaix

## Artifact Signing — SDK Parity Notes (Weekly Sync)

Kestrel SDK for Android reached parity with the Swift client this sprint: offline queueing, batched telemetry, and retry semantics now match. Both SDKs ship as signed artifacts from the same pipeline. Remaining gap: background sync throttling, targeted next sprint. Verify both release bundles before tagging. Both artifacts validate against the shared signing key below.

signing key of kawig-fafog = bky19_6Fypv1qws7J8qJtaYjX